Bhawar (2)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ights

As per the 2011 Census, Bhawar (2) Village has a population of 6.71 k (6,705) with 3.70 k (3,702) males and 3.00 k (3,003) females.The sex ratio in Bhawar (2) is 812,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.

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Bhawar (2) Village is 895 (895) which is 13.35% of Bhawar (2)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Bhawar (2) Village is 798 females for every 1000 males.

Note : In the 2011 Census, Bhawar (2) village is listed as part of the Gohana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Sonipat District in the state of HARYANA in INDIA.

The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Bhawar (2) Literacy Rate

Bhawar (2) Village has a literacy rate of 73.7%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Bhawar (2) Village is 82.71 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Bhawar (2) Village is 62.62 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Bhawar (2) Scheduled Castes (SC) Population

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Bhawar (2) Village is 1.52 k (1,524) with 858 (858) males and 666 (666) females, which is 22.73% of Bhawar (2)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 777 females for every 1000 males.

Bhawar (2)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population

Scheduled Tribes Population in Bhawar (2)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Bhawar (2) Village.

Bhawar (2) Area & Households

The Total Number of households in Bhawar (2) Village are 1.26 k(1,255).

Bhawar (2)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view

In Bhawar (2) Village, there are about 2.40 k (2,404) workers, making up nearly 35.85% of the Bhawar (2) Village total population. Out of these, around 1.87 k (1,874) are male workers, and about 530 (530) are female workers.
